Burkina Faso forces killed at least 100 civilians in a March attack, Human Rights Watch says

Human Rights Watch reports Burkina Faso forces killed at least 100 civilians near Solenzo in March. Victims were ethnic Fulani, accused of supporting militants. The government denies involvement. Jihadist fighters retaliated, killing suspected collaborators. The junta's military strategy worsened ethnic tensions. Censorship restricts information flow. Many residents fled to Mali. The nation faces a severe security crisis.
